VanSky Index

A weather comfort index for travel: a 0–100 score. Recalculated daily from live weather data — temperature, rainfall, wind and sun.

80–100 Ideal
60–79 Comfortable
40–59 Acceptable
20–39 Challenging
0–19 Extreme

How it's calculated:

  • Thermal comfort 35%
  • Sunshine 25%
  • Precipitation 25%
  • Wind 15%

Data: Open-Meteo · Updated several times a day

Notin Envol (2026): Premium becomes more affordable

French manufacturer Notin has introduced the new Envol series, starting at €80,900. This is significantly lower than the brand's usual prices, while retaining premium features. The series includes three floorplans: E649 (6.49 m) with a drop-down bed, E719CF (7.19 m) with a queen bed, and E719JF (7.19 m) with twin beds. Standard equipment includes a Pioneer multimedia system with navigation and rear-view camera, Truma Combi 6 heater, and an insulated and heated waste water tank. For €3,000, a package adds a 150 Ah lithium battery, 2000 W inverter, 200 W solar panel with MPPT controller, and a Thule awning. The rear garage has a height of up to 115 cm.

Joa-by-Pilote: budget motorhomes with base price under €70,000

Joa-by-Pilote, a brand under the Pilote group, offers seven semi-integrated motorhomes on the German market priced between €66,000 and €68,000. All models are built on the Fiat Ducato chassis (140 hp, 3.5 t) and come standard with safety systems, air conditioning, a solar panel, awning, and rear-view camera. Limitations: the 140 hp engine is unsuitable for heavy trailers or mountain driving, and customisation options are limited.

Free motorhome parking in Songeons to become paid: process underway

The municipality of Songeons (France) has decided to introduce fees for the local motorhome parking area, which was previously free. The transition process has begun: the president of the Communauté de communes de la Picardie Verte is authorized to sign a contract with an operator. The change is attributed to the site's growing popularity, necessitating professional management.

Rapido V64/Dreamer D64: camper vans with queen-size bed

French manufacturer Rapido will present at the Düsseldorf Caravan Salon (August 28 – September 6) compact camper vans based on the Fiat Ducato featuring a queen-size bed measuring 1.95×1.40 m. The Rapido V64 and Dreamer D64 Select models have an unconventional layout: the kitchen is positioned behind the driver's seat, and the two-seat bench is next to the sliding door. The base price for both versions is €71,000; the fully equipped Dreamer Saphir costs €79,000.

Evangelical Roma set up camp near Nice: 'Life and Light' mission holds services under a big top

Around 800 nomads, mostly members of the Evangelical Mission of the Roma of France 'Life and Light', have set up camp in Levens near Nice until July 24. The movement, founded in 1954 by pastor Clément Le Cossec, claims over 130,000 members and 404 churches. A Nice-Matin reporter attended one of the services, held up to three times a week under a large tent.
